I just tested my Spacemouse pro on inventor, autocad, showcase, navisworks and dwf viewer after the arrival yesterday. I am generally happy with the mouse on inventor, and dwf viewer also I have to point out Astroid space ball works much smoother in inventor.

The problem I have noticed is that in autocad, navisworks and showcase environment, Spin and Roll are rotating around Z axis, Spin doesn' rotate around Y axis but Z.

Am I missing something here in mouse setting up?

the problem has been resloved by untick the KEEP SENSE UPRIGHT box in 3Dconnexion Setting command in Navisworks, Showcase and Autocad.
